Captured in four adjoining frames, this image tells the story of a single wedding palette - luminous whites and serene purples rendered with careful florist craftsmanship familiar to Chiswick brides. The top-left panel focuses on a bride in a strapless white gown, hands cradling a voluminous bouquet dominated by white oriental lilies, some open to reveal stamens dusted pale gold, others held as smooth, promising buds. Layered among them are white Eustoma (Lisianthus) edged in a decisive purple halo that brightens each bloom, while slender spikes of deep purple veronica add a stately vertical note. A mix of textures - broad green leaves, airy grasses and tiny clouds of gypsophila - gives the bouquet movement and a soft, tactile contrast against the satin lilies. The top-right panel is a close, elegant view of the groom's boutonnière pinned to a dark charcoal-grey jacket; a single purple-edged Lisianthus, a small lily bud and a touch of spiky purple are secured with a white ribbon bow beside a visible purple silk tie, scaled perfectly for the lapel. On the bottom-left, a hand-tied bridesmaid bouquet rests on pale beige fabric: stems cleanly wrapped in white ribbon, mirroring the main arrangement but lighter and easier to carry down the aisle. The bottom-right reveals a contemporary white, open-lattice spherical vase holding a tall centerpiece: cascading leaves, upright grasses, open lilies and clustered Lisianthus combine to create a sculptural focal point on a smooth light surface, paired with woven beige decorative spheres. Choose from three flexible wedding flower packages tailored to your guest list. The Intimate Package suits weddings of 50-75 guests, the Original Package is ideal for 75-100 guests, and the Ultimate Package is designed for celebrations of 100+ guests. Each option includes one stunning bridal bouquet plus beautifully crafted bridesmaid bouquets, corsages and boutonnieres to complement your theme and colour palette.
